ALDERAC ENTERTAINMENT GROUP, INC. 4045 GUASTI ROAD, SUITE 210 ONTARIO, CALIFORNIA 91761 909.390.5444 • FAX 909.390.5446 [email protected] Website: www.alderac.com and facebook: http://www.facebook.com/alderac Associate Project Lead for NEW GAMES TEAM Fixed Term Contract position Alderac Entertainment Group is a progressive and dynamic company that makes a range of board and card games, with the ambition to be the best small games company in the world. As part of the growth of our company, we are looking for a bright, fun and motivated individual to take on project leading for our New Games Team on a fixed term contract basis. The New Games Team is responsible for the creation of our line of boxed games (including but not limited to Love Letter, Smash Up, Thunderstone and Doomtown). Your responsibilities will be diverse, with impact on the entire breadth of the project you are entrusted: Create and manage the plan and assets associated with the project. This includes coordinating with volunteers and/or freelancers including artists, graphic designers, writers, and editors. Be the link between Development, Production and Sales on the project. Help deliver marketing strategies that cater to the target audience of the project. Actively participate in the playtest of the project. Manage the toolbox necessary to your job responsibilities. Experience in at least one of Graphic Design, Creative Direction or Game Development (see specification document for more information) is mandatory for the position. The ability to focus on both the wider scope and the details of a project is equally as important. We want all our games to be fun, and an appreciation of the pleasure that games can bring to people and the capacity to enjoy doing that are absolutely key – you are going to be both a team player and need to be able to work efficiently as an individual. The post-holder can be based anywhere in the world and will work from home as the NGT is a virtual team (however, please note that most of the team is based on the Northern American continent). Payment is based on previous experience.
